Applies especially to OpenAI-compatible, speech, Stripe, and websocket gateway surfaces. +--- + +# Server Gateway Refactor + +Use this skill when an `apps/server` route file has grown into a mixed transport/business/infra module and the user wants it engineered rather than merely split by line count. + +## First Read + +Start from the exact route file the user named. Read nearby tests and domain services before editing. Use `rg` for call sites and avoid deleting legacy routes without checking tests/docs/env references. + +Look for these responsibilities: + +- HTTP/WebSocket transport shape: Hono routes, auth, request parsing, response mounting, upgrade setup. +- Gateway operation shape: authenticated user, parsed body/query, operation id, model/provider routing, external calls. +- Infra behavior: billing, rate limiting, telemetry/tracing, request logs, PostHog, retries, cache. +- Domain services: persistence, Stripe records, character/provider ownership, chat messages, flux transactions. + +## Boundary Rules + +- Keep Hono middleware as Hono middleware only when it can run from raw `Context`: auth, config availability, static files, IP-level limits. +- Use gateway middleware when the decision needs parsed gateway context: user id, operation id, request body, requested model, resolved model, streaming lifecycle, usage, or billing state. +- Prefer route-group scoped middleware for endpoint-specific behavior: + - Good: `gateway.route('openai').use('chat.completions', rateLimit).post(...)` + - Avoid: global gateway `.use('chat.completions', ...)` when the middleware is only meaningful for one endpoint group. +- Do not create handler files that only pass through parse + operation. Inline thin adapters in the route index unless they hide meaningful protocol decisions. +- Do not split by execution order alone. A module boundary should own a policy, operation, middleware, or external boundary. + +## Naming + +- File names use kebab-case, not camelCase. +- Use HTTP names for transport files and operation names for business files. +- Prefer `middlewares/` for both Hono and gateway middleware in this project when they are part of a route gateway surface. +- Prefer `operations//index.ts` for reusable operation orchestration. +- Avoid `gateway` as a domain name unless the module really owns route/runtime composition. + +## Preferred Shape + +For gateway-like HTTP surfaces: + +```ts +const gateway = createXGateway(deps) + .useHono('*', '*', authGuard) + .useHono('surface', '/path/*', configGuard(...)) + +const surfaceRoutes = gateway.route('surface') + .use('operation.id', operationMiddleware(...)) + .post('/path', surface.handler( + 'operation.id', + async (c) => parseInput(c), + operation(deps), + )) + .route +``` + +Keep route index readable: + +- It should show route groups, endpoint paths, and endpoint-scoped middleware. +- It may inline small parse adapters. +- It should not contain long external-provider workflows, webhook switches, or billing settlement logic. + +## Candidate Signals + +Use this pattern when: + +- One route file exceeds roughly 200-300 lines and mixes route wiring with external provider orchestration. +- There are endpoint-specific middleware needs that cannot be represented as Hono middleware. +- Tests describe operation behavior more than route matching. +- The route has multiple business operations under one transport surface. + +Do not force this pattern when: + +- A CRUD route is already thin and delegates to a domain service. +- The route mostly mounts framework-owned handlers, static assets, or metadata endpoints. +- The logic belongs in an existing domain service instead of a new route gateway. + +## Verification + +After changes, run targeted validation before broader checks: + +```sh +pnpm exec vitest run apps/server/src/routes//route.test.ts +pnpm -F @proj-airi/server typecheck +pnpm exec eslint +``` + +If full `pnpm lint` fails from unrelated repo-wide issues, report that separately and keep targeted lint evidence.
